Sponge Cake Recipe
Ingrédients
4 large eggs room temperature
1 cup granulated s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
teaspoon salt
cup unsalted butter melted and slightly cooled
Powdered sugar for dusting, optional
Instructions
Preheat the Oven:
Preheat your oven to 350F 175C. Grease and flour an 8-inch round cake pan or line it with parchment paper.
Whip the Eggs:
In a large mixing bowl, beat the eggs with an electric mixer on high speed for about 5-7 minutes, until they are thick and pale. Gradually add the granulated sugar and vanilla extract while continuing to beat until well combined.
Combine Dry Ingredients:
In another bowl, sift together the flour, baking powder, and salt.
Fold Dry Ingredients:
Gently fold the dry ingredients into the egg mixture in three additions. Be careful not to deflate the batter.
Add Butter:
Drizzle the melted butter around the edges of the batter and fold it in gently until just combined.
Bake:
Pour the batter into the prepared cake pan and smooth the top. Bake for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
Cool:
Let the cake cool in the pan for about 10 minutes, then trans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ely.
Serve:
Once cooled, dust the top with powdered sugar if desired. This sponge cake can be served plain, with whipped cream, fresh fruit, or your favorite frosting.
Tips:
Ensure your eggs are at room temperature for better volume.
Be gentle when folding in the flour to keep the batter light and airy.
You can also flavor the cake by adding lemon zest or almond extract to the batter!
